Nrs Powers Private Limited · Leela Consulting Private Limited · Nrs Forging Private Limited · Nrs Products Private Limited · Nrs Growsure Private Limited · Nrs Projects Private Limited · Nrs Electric Private Limited · Wattrich Energy India Private Limited · Nrs Growsure Venture Private Limited · Excel Electric Private Limited · Omshivay Builders Llp